There are a couple of easy techniques that help ensure this hash is brown and crispy, like a traditional potato based hash, instead of a soggy mess. First, zucchini is tossed with salt and allowed to sit for 5-10 minutes. This enables the salt to draw moisture from the zucchini, which in turn helps the zucchini  brown and stay intact. Second, the veggies are cooked on high heat, which sears the edges and encourages browning. The mushrooms, especially, get brown, meaty and slightly crisp, which means you really don’t miss the potatoes. Red bell pepper adds a mellow sweetness and beautiful color, and diced shallot adds a slight oniony bite. I like to serve this with sunny side up eggs and hearty whole grain toast. Veggie Breakfast Hash 

Ingredients:

  • 1 medium zucchini, chopped into 1 inch pieces
  • 1 large red bell pepper, chopped into 1 inch pieces
  • 1 large shallot, chopped
  • 7 large mushrooms (baby bellas or white button), cut into ½ inch cubes
  • 1 Tbsp butter
  • 1 Tbsp olive oil
  • salt and pepper
  • 1 Tbsp chopped fresh basil
  • 2 eggs, cooked as desired
  • 2 slices hearty whole grain bread, toasted

Instructions: 

Start by drawing moisture from zucchini. Toss zucchini with some salt (about ¼ to ½ tsp). Allow zucchini to sit for 5-10 minutes, then pat dry with paper towels.

In large, heavy bottomed skillet, such as cast iron, heat butter and olive oil over high heat. Add vegetables and cook about 2 minutes undisturbed to allow browning. Toss vegetables and continue to cook, stirring periodically, until browned- about 10 minutes. Remove pan from heat and sprinkle basil over vegetables. Serve with eggs and toast.

Serves 2
